EU Pesticide Policy Shake-up
Farmers want to grow food. It would be hypocritical of us to stop them. November 23, 2023 Something unexpected happened this week. On Wednesday evening, 299 MEPs in the European Parliament voted against the long-debated Sustainable Use of Pesticides (SUR) policy.
